WARNINGS
- Prevent serious injury or death:
Failure to follow these instructions and 
child restraint labels can result in child 
striking the vehicle’s interior during a 
sudden stop or crash. Secure child  
restraint with a vehicle seat belt or 
LATCH
 that is properly routed as shown 
in this manual.
Select a suitable location for the child 
restraint in your vehicle. 
Choose the correct mode of use for the 
child restraint depending on your child’s 
size. Infants less than 20 lbs. (9 kg) must 
use this child restraint 
rear-facing
Serious crippling injury or death can 
result if infant faces front of vehicle.  
The American Academy of Pediatrics 
recommends that children should be 
at least one year of age before being 
positioned forward facing.
Vehicle seat belt system MUST hold 
child restraint securely. Not all vehicle 
seat belts can be used with a child
restraint. 
If vehicle seat belt does not hold child 
restraint securely, read “Vehicle Seat 
Belts” section.
